CloudsmithApi::WebhooksApi

All URIs are relative to https://api.cloudsmith.io/v1

Method HTTP request Description
webhooks_create POST /webhooks/owner/repo/ Create a specific webhook in a repository.
webhooks_delete DELETE /webhooks/owner/repo/identifier/ Delete a specific webhook in a repository.
webhooks_list GET /webhooks/owner/repo/ Get a list of all webhooks in a repository.
webhooks_partial_update PATCH /webhooks/owner/repo/identifier/ Update a specific webhook in a repository.
webhooks_read GET /webhooks/owner/repo/identifier/ Views for working with repository webhooks.

webhooks_create

RepositoryWebhook webhooks_create(owner, repo, opts)

Create a specific webhook in a repository.

Create a specific webhook in a repository.

Example

# load the gem
require 'cloudsmith-api'
# setup authorization
CloudsmithApi.configure do |config|
  # Configure API key authorization: apikey
  config.api_key['X-Api-Key'] = 'YOUR API KEY'
  # Uncomment the following line to set a prefix for the API key, e.g. 'Bearer' (defaults to nil)
  #config.api_key_prefix['X-Api-Key'] = 'Bearer'
end

api_instance = CloudsmithApi::WebhooksApi.new

owner = 'owner_example' # String | 

repo = 'repo_example' # String | 

opts = { 
  data: CloudsmithApi::RepositoryWebhookRequest.new # RepositoryWebhookRequest | 
}

begin
  #Create a specific webhook in a repository.
  result = api_instance.webhooks_create(owner, repo, opts)
  p result
rescue CloudsmithApi::ApiError => e
  puts "Exception when calling WebhooksApi->webhooks_create: #{e}"
end

Parameters

Name Type Description Notes
owner String
repo String
data RepositoryWebhookRequest [optional]

Return type

RepositoryWebhook

Authorization

apikey

HTTP request headers

  • Content-Type: application/json
  • Accept: application/json
